Javelina Spring is a spring in Arizona, at a modelled 1,845 m. Grant Hill stands 2,886 m to the north-northeast, 25 miles off. The nearest named place is Javelina Peak, a peak 0.4 miles away. Swift Trail Parkway passes 25 miles off. 45 named summits stand within 25 miles.
